About Ayman Wahba

Ayman Wahba is a scholar working on Nuclear Energy and Engineering, Hardware and Architecture and Software, having authored 41 papers that have together received 262 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include VLSI and Analog Circuit Testing (8 papers), Software Engineering Research (5 papers) and Embedded Systems Design Techniques (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Software (39 citations), Information Systems (133 citations) and Hardware and Architecture (34 citations). Ayman Wahba has collaborated with scholars based in Egypt, Hungary and France. Frequent co-authors include Wafaa S. El-Kassas, Ahmed H. Yousef, Mohamed Taher, Diaa Khalil, M. Hanafy, Cherif Salama, Ahmed El-Bialy, Ashraf Salem, Ahmed Shawky and Sherief Reda. Their work appears in journals such as IEEE Transactions on Software Engineering, Chemometrics and Intelligent Laboratory Systems and International Journal of Systems Science.
